All of the commodes were stamped with Palette Hybrid Noir ink on white cardstock then color

ed with Copic markers and cut out. The patterned papers are from a variety of sources but mostly Basic Grey and My Mind's Eye.

For the bottom two cards I also stamped the brushes, colored them with copics, cut them out and then mounted them with pop dots for some dimension.
